In the 1990s, some auto manufacturers began to place transponder chips in keys. The chips emit an electronic signal that could be read by the car's ignition, which could determine whether the key was authentic or not. The keys were costly, however they stopped theft. These chips are currently found in many cars such as the Hyundai Elantra Azera Accent, Santa Fe and Sonata.

Hyundai is gaining popularity in the auto market with its high-quality cars as well as a robust warranty program. Its bumper-tobumper warranty is 5 years or 60,000 miles and the powertrain is covered for 10 years or 100,000 miles. However, certain components of the vehicle might be excluded from this protection like paint and batteries. The company also excludes certain maintenance services from warranty, such as filters and oil changes as well as replacement of wiper blades.
